Generally, The devastating Napoleonic wars, which had left a large portion of continental Europe in disorder, served as a background for the Congress of Vienna, which took place between November 1814 and June 1815 in the city of Vienna.
After the fall of Napoleon Bonaparte, representatives from the four main powers of Europe, Great Britain, France, Russia, and Austria, convened in Vienna to consider measures to decrease the likelihood of future war. These nations were France, Great Britain, Russia, and Austria.
The objective was to establish a balance of power in continental Europe that would assure sustainable peace.
In conclusion, It was generally seen as a success and contributed to the maintenance of some calm up to the outbreak of World War I.

The exclusionary rule was applied to all levels of government in the Supreme Court case, Mapp v. Ohio 1961. In previous Supreme Court cases, the exclusionary rule had been applied to various levels of government instead of a uniform label. This particular Supreme Court ruling was important it's support of the application of the Fourth Amendment, prohibiting the use of unreasonable search and seizure to acquire evidence against someone in a criminal case.
